Tony, there is a hole directly over the top of where the cone filter would be positioned under the bonnet, it is a drainage hole, I blocked this with some sticky black gunk. I have run my car with the AEM on for 3+ years through all kinds of torrents, Dave Blurter before me for several years through even worse kinds of European torrents. I have heard it said the bypass valve you speak of interferes with the characteristic sound and because I believe as Ron and LTB perhaps does that hydrolock can be avoided I wouldn't attach the valve.

Regarding BHP it's hard to quantify, I would say if I were to drag race with another standard S, we would be at the same point approx the same time, so not necessarily a huge improvement, however where you do notice it from stock is between 3-6k rpm, the car is a little more responsive to the throttle here than a stock S, just where you need it actually, especially if you wish to drift

Oh and I have never had an EML due to the CAI
